MySQL
8.0.40
Source Code Documentation
Rpl_encryption_header_v1 Member List
This is the complete list of members for
Rpl_encryption_header_v1
, including all inherited members.
decrypt_file_password
() override
Rpl_encryption_header_v1
virtual
deserialize
(Basic_istream *istream) override
Rpl_encryption_header_v1
virtual
encrypt_file_password
(Key_string password_str) override
Rpl_encryption_header_v1
virtual
ENCRYPTED_FILE_PASSWORD
enum value
Rpl_encryption_header_v1
private
ENCRYPTION_MAGIC
Rpl_encryption_header
static
ENCRYPTION_MAGIC_SIZE
Rpl_encryption_header
static
Field_type
enum name
Rpl_encryption_header_v1
private
generate_new_file_password
() override
Rpl_encryption_header_v1
virtual
get_decryptor
() override
Rpl_encryption_header_v1
virtual
get_encryptor
() override
Rpl_encryption_header_v1
virtual
get_header
(Basic_istream *istream)
Rpl_encryption_header
static
get_header_size
() override
Rpl_encryption_header_v1
virtual
get_key_type
()
Rpl_encryption_header
static
get_new_default_header
()
Rpl_encryption_header
static
get_version
() const override
Rpl_encryption_header_v1
virtual
HEADER_SIZE
Rpl_encryption_header_v1
static
IV_FIELD_SIZE
Rpl_encryption_header_v1
static
IV_FOR_FILE_PASSWORD
enum value
Rpl_encryption_header_v1
private
KEY_ID
enum value
Rpl_encryption_header_v1
private
key_id_prefix
()
Rpl_encryption_header_v1
static
KEY_ID_PREFIX
Rpl_encryption_header_v1
private
static
key_id_with_suffix
(const char *suffix)
Rpl_encryption_header_v1
static
KEY_LENGTH
Rpl_encryption_header_v1
static
KEY_TYPE
Rpl_encryption_header_v1
static
m_default_version
Rpl_encryption_header
private
static
m_encrypted_password
Rpl_encryption_header_v1
private
m_iv
Rpl_encryption_header_v1
private
m_key_id
Rpl_encryption_header_v1
private
m_version
Rpl_encryption_header_v1
private
OPTIONAL_FIELD_OFFSET
Rpl_encryption_header
protected
static
PASSWORD_FIELD_SIZE
Rpl_encryption_header_v1
static
Rpl_encryption_header_v1
()=default
Rpl_encryption_header_v1
seqno_to_key_id
(uint32_t seqno)
Rpl_encryption_header_v1
static
serialize
(Basic_ostream *ostream) override
Rpl_encryption_header_v1
virtual
VERSION_OFFSET
Rpl_encryption_header
protected
static
VERSION_SIZE
Rpl_encryption_header
protected
static
~Rpl_encryption_header
()
Rpl_encryption_header
virtual
~Rpl_encryption_header_v1
() override
Rpl_encryption_header_v1
Generated by
1.9.2